had the same problem last week.. it turned out to be the main relay, the one on the left, that had fused the contacts... replaced the fuel pump relay and it kept doing the same thing, continuos running of the fuel pump.. changed out the main relay and all is well... Cracked open the main relay and found the contacts welded together... cheap german parts.. after only 26 years the damm thing went out...
